How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ridge Mill?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Ridge Mill Studio Apartments | $1,307 | $925 | $1,547 |
Ridge Mill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,676 | $975 | $3,692 |
Ridge Mill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,999 | $1,321 | $4,627 |
Ridge Mill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,376 | $1,500 | $4,233 |
Ridge Mill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,028 | $2,925 | $3,105 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
